Review on DNM Bicycle Shock Portable 300PSI by Troy Gerhardt

Revainrating 5 out of 5

Yes, for gas shock. Absolutely!

Pressure readings appear to be very close to actual pressure when compared to other mechanical and digital pressure gauges. The valve end is easy to operate before opening the valve SO due to the larger size and tightness. It will drop about 5psi when hooked up to a small gas shock, but you can pump it up a bit to minimize that. I don't think it will be easy to inflate a tire over 200psi and if you have no other choice it will take a very long time to inflate a tire but it is possible. The vent button works great and only releases a very small amount of air when pressed, but when pressed lightly it releases all the air. The handle is a bit awkward to hold, but that's okay. Definitely something you need to set the air pressure in a gas shock should be sold as a kit with the shock. Very well finished and maintained.
